Summary:Recovery Factor is one of the most important factor in oil and gas industry. It can be increased by Enhanced Oil Recovery (EOR) method. This method can be optimized by several injection patterns that can be applied in a filed. However, there are many fields with no patterned wells so it is difficult to do injection with pattern. Moreover, inclination and heterogenity of reservoir can make patterned injection ineffective. One of simple pattern which can be used in those fields is direct line drive. <br /> <br /> <br /> <br /> This study is conducted to improve recovery factor using surfactant flooding in direct line drive pattern. Surfactant injection are used after the reservoir is produced by water flooding using the same injection pattern. Water flooding and surfactant flooding is conducted with various rate to see the effect of sweeping. In heterogenous reservoir, this method can provide results that are not optimal due to channelling formed after the injection fluid reaches the production well (breakthrough). Modification of the injection pattern is done by closing and opening certain production wells to overcome the channelling problem and improve sweep efficiency so recovery factor can be optimized. This study is conducted in a inclined heterogenous reservoir with injection wells at water zone and production wells at the top of oil zone. The simulation was conducted using Eclipse simulator software. <br /> <br /> <br /> <br /> The study results show that recovery factor from modified direct line drive mechanism is the highest among other mechanisms. Using surfactant injection, recovery factor with modified direct line drive can reach 29.82% and with direct line drive can reach 28.59%. In contrast with previous results, recovery factor only reaches 16.61% using water injection.
